Continuity Intelligence is the discipline of preserving, connecting, and improving organizational knowledge, reasoning, decisions, outcomes, corrections, and lessons over time.
Useful knowledge is created every day, then disappears into inboxes, files, meetings, dashboards, and staff turnover.
Teams forget why decisions were made, what assumptions were used, and what happened afterward.
The same errors recur because prior corrections are not easy to find or reuse.
Objectives, evidence, and judgment separate over time, making leadership less consistent.
Continuity Intelligence is not a single feature. It is an operating discipline.
Capture evidence, reasoning, decisions, outcomes, and corrections in durable form.
Relate people, projects, objectives, evidence, judgments, and lessons into a memory graph.
Use prior reality contact to guide future decisions with less wasted effort.
